- Bring the required dependencies to begin with.
- Edit the build.sbt file and add the Akka cluster tools dependency as follows:
libraryDependencies += "com.typesafe.akka" % "akka-cluster-tools_2.11" % "2.4.17"
Then run sbt update to retrieve the dependencies from the central repository.
- Create a new file named application-cluster-autodown-1.conf in the src/main/resources directory with the following contents:
akka { actor { provider = "akka.cluster.ClusterActorRefProvider" } remote { log-remote-lifecycle-events = off enabled-transports = ["akka.remote.netty.tcp"] netty.tcp { hostname = "127.0.0.1" port = 2552 } } cluster { seed-nodes = [ "akka.tcp://ClusterSystem@127.0.0.1:2552", "akka.tcp://ClusterSystem@127.0.0.1:2553" ...